《2022年六年級信息技術(shù) 第15課 循環(huán)語句FOR教案 遼師大版》由會員分享,可在線閱讀,更多相關(guān)《2022年六年級信息技術(shù) 第15課 循環(huán)語句FOR教案 遼師大版(3頁珍藏版)》請在裝配圖網(wǎng)上搜索。
1、2022年六年級信息技術(shù) 第15課 循環(huán)語句FOR教案 遼師大版
課程名稱
C語言程序設(shè)計基礎(chǔ)教程
第3章第3.4節(jié)《For結(jié)構(gòu)》
教學(xué)目標(biāo)
1、知識與技能目標(biāo)
● FOR循環(huán)語句的基本結(jié)構(gòu)
● FOR循環(huán)語句的執(zhí)行過程
● 用For循環(huán)結(jié)構(gòu)編寫簡單的程序
2、過程與方法目標(biāo)
通過教學(xué)初步培養(yǎng)學(xué)生分析問題,解決實際問題,培養(yǎng)學(xué)生運用知識的能力和加強理論聯(lián)系實際的能力
情感態(tài)度與價值觀目標(biāo)
通過教學(xué)引導(dǎo)學(xué)生從現(xiàn)實的生活經(jīng)歷與體驗出發(fā),激發(fā)學(xué)生學(xué)習(xí)興趣
教學(xué)重、難點:
重點:1. FOR循環(huán)語句的基本格式
2、 2. FOR循環(huán)語句的執(zhí)行過程
難點:for語句的綜合利用,解決實際問題,編寫簡單程序。
教學(xué)方法
1、課堂講授,給出主要內(nèi)容。
2、講解其基本格式。
3、應(yīng)用示例,結(jié)合相應(yīng)的知識講解。
4、執(zhí)行過程用流程圖和例題用(演示法和講解法)進行詳細說明。
師生互動設(shè)計:
1.利用課件教學(xué),演示教學(xué)相關(guān)知識點,采用設(shè)問、引導(dǎo)教學(xué)。
2.利用階段性課堂練習(xí)、點評和提問,及時掌握教學(xué)反饋信息。
課前準(zhǔn)備
根據(jù)我確定的教法,在教學(xué)前要做必要的準(zhǔn)備,這里我準(zhǔn)備了多媒體設(shè)備、PPT課件等。
3、
教 學(xué) 過 程
教學(xué)環(huán)節(jié)
教學(xué)內(nèi)容
師生互動
設(shè)計意圖
復(fù)習(xí)引入(2分鐘)
任務(wù)1:假如畢業(yè)你想買房,所以你從現(xiàn)在開始存錢,第一天存1塊錢,第二天存2塊錢,第三天存3塊錢···第一百天存100塊錢,那么請問你這一百天一共存了多少錢?
提問:有沒有一種語句可以讓三個部分寫在同分位置,讓讀者更加清晰明了?
教師布置任務(wù)學(xué)生解答:用while語句作出程序解答。
提出問題導(dǎo)出本課內(nèi)容for語句,與while語句相比較,突出for語句的優(yōu)勢(增加可續(xù)行)。
通過對前面內(nèi)容的復(fù)習(xí),了解學(xué)生對循環(huán)結(jié)構(gòu)的相關(guān)知識的掌握情況,為引入
4、這一節(jié)內(nèi)容做一個鋪墊。
新課講解(8分鐘)
寫出For語句的一般形式:
For(表達式1;表達式2;表達式3)
循環(huán)體語句
表達式1:循環(huán)變量的初始化
表達式2:循環(huán)條件
表達式3:循環(huán)變量自增或自減
教師將for語句的結(jié)構(gòu)寫在黑板上,對照while語句所編寫的程序,對語句中各個表達式的作用進行講解。
重點突破
For語句的執(zhí)行過程:
先計算表達式1;
然后計算表達式2,如果表達式2條件成立,即循環(huán)條件成立,就執(zhí)行一次循環(huán)體;接著計算表達式3,為下一次判斷循環(huán)條件是否成立作準(zhǔn)備,到此完成一次循環(huán)。
以后,每次都是從計算表達式2開始,進
5、入下一次循環(huán),直到表達式2不成立時結(jié)束循環(huán)。
任務(wù)2:畫出for語句的執(zhí)行流程圖
任務(wù)3:將任務(wù)1的問題用for語句表示
對for語句的執(zhí)行過程進行講解。
學(xué)生根據(jù)教師的講解畫出流程圖,教師指出學(xué)生所犯的錯誤并給出正確的流程圖。(流程圖板書)
為學(xué)生引入for語句的執(zhí)行過程,并練習(xí)畫流程圖,幫助學(xué)生正確理解執(zhí)行過程,加深他們的記憶。
程序講解及練習(xí)
(3分鐘)
main
{
int x,y=0;
for(x=2;x<20;x=x+3)
y=x+y;
printf("%d",y);
}
任務(wù)2:閱讀程序,完成以下問題
6、
l 輸出Y的值為多少?
l 最后X的值為多少?
l 程序的循環(huán)次數(shù)是多少?
讓學(xué)生帶著任務(wù)1的問題去閱讀程序,計算出結(jié)果。教師抽取學(xué)生回答這五個問題。并提點程序執(zhí)行過程和注意事項。
用例子進一步解釋執(zhí)行過程,任務(wù)3有助于幫助學(xué)生理解程序設(shè)計思想。
課堂小結(jié)(1分鐘)
結(jié)合學(xué)生完成實例的情況,對本節(jié)課的教學(xué)過程進行小結(jié),指正學(xué)生在源程序書寫中存在的問題,提醒同學(xué)在使用for循環(huán)時容易出現(xiàn)的問題,特別注意在使用for循環(huán)時就避免死循環(huán)的出現(xiàn)。
學(xué)生在教師的引導(dǎo)下總結(jié)知識點
課堂小結(jié)能在較短的時間內(nèi)幫助學(xué)生回顧本課堂的內(nèi)容,
7、鞏固已學(xué)過的知識,培養(yǎng)學(xué)生良好的反思習(xí)慣。
作業(yè)布置
思考題:任務(wù)一中買房問題,假如你要買一套20萬元的房子,請問要多少天才能實現(xiàn)你的買房夢?請用For語句編寫出程序表達式。
幫助學(xué)生消化和鞏固本節(jié)課所學(xué)習(xí)的知識,考查學(xué)生學(xué)習(xí)和掌握的情況,培養(yǎng)思考和編程能力。
板書設(shè)計
for語句的一般形式:
For(表達式1;表達式2;表達式3)
循環(huán)體語句
main( )
{ int x,y=0;
for(x=1;x<=10;x++)
y=y+x;
printf(“%d”,y);
}
2、for語句的執(zhí)行過程
表達式1
表達式2
循環(huán)體語句
表達式3
教學(xué)評價與反思
在整個教學(xué)過程中,充分體現(xiàn)了學(xué)生的主體地位、以及對學(xué)生各種能力的培養(yǎng)。采用“任務(wù)驅(qū)動教學(xué)法”,通過啟發(fā)引導(dǎo)、提出問題、鞏固練習(xí)等形式,充分調(diào)動學(xué)生的學(xué)習(xí)積極性,讓學(xué)生帶著任務(wù)主動學(xué)習(xí)。在本課的教學(xué)過程中,特別令我振奮的是幾乎每位學(xué)生都對本課的學(xué)習(xí)表現(xiàn)出了前所未有的興趣。從反饋情況來看,學(xué)生們對新知識的掌握情況、本節(jié)課重難點的把握及語句的運用都很好。當(dāng)然也有不足,由于學(xué)生層次的不同,不可能使每個學(xué)生都得到同樣的提高。